I'm seeing a 5ms delay in usb_stor_BBB_transport, which occurs every 10K of
data for fatload usb or 500ms of delay per 1MB of image size.  This adds up
to quite a bit of delay if you're loading a large ramdisk.

Does anyone know what the reason for the 5ms delay really is?  I'm assuming
that this delay is to debounce the 5V/100ma USB power up.  I made some
modification, where the delay is skipped if the device has already been
queried as ready.  This has save me 500ms/M on fatload times (eg,
140M=70seconds).  Is there anything wrong with this tweak?

Here's a diff of what I've done to get the performance I need:

--- usb_storage.c.orig  2012-07-26 16:06:40.775251000 -0400
+++ usb_storage.c       2012-07-26 13:49:36.000000000 -0400
@@ -132,6 +132,7 @@ static block_dev_desc_t usb_dev_desc[USB
 struct us_data;
 typedef int (*trans_cmnd)(ccb *cb, struct us_data *data);
 typedef int (*trans_reset)(struct us_data *data);
+typedef enum us_status { USB_NOT_READY, USB_READY} us_status;

 struct us_data {
        struct usb_device *pusb_dev;     /* this usb_device */
@@ -154,6 +155,7 @@ struct us_data {
        ccb             *srb;                   /* current srb */
        trans_reset     transport_reset;        /* reset routine */
        trans_cmnd      transport;              /* transport routine */
+       us_status       status;
 };

 static struct us_data usb_stor[USB_MAX_STOR_DEV];
@@ -691,7 +693,10 @@ int usb_stor_BBB_transport(ccb *srb, str
                usb_stor_BBB_reset(us);
                return USB_STOR_TRANSPORT_FAILED;
        }
-       wait_ms(5);
+       if(us->status != USB_READY)
+       {
+               wait_ms(5);
+       }
        pipein = usb_rcvbulkpipe(us->pusb_dev, us->ep_in);
        pipeout = usb_sndbulkpipe(us->pusb_dev, us->ep_out);
        /* DATA phase + error handling */
@@ -957,7 +962,10 @@ static int usb_test_unit_ready(ccb *srb,
                srb->datalen = 0;
                srb->cmdlen = 12;
                if (ss->transport(srb, ss) == USB_STOR_TRANSPORT_GOOD)
+               {
+                       ss->status = USB_READY;
                        return 0;
+               }
                usb_request_sense(srb, ss);
                wait_ms(100);
        } while (retries--);
@@ -965,6 +973,11 @@ static int usb_test_unit_ready(ccb *srb,
        return -1;
 }

+static void usb_set_unit_not_ready(struct us_data *ss)
+{
+       ss->status = USB_NOT_READY;
+}
+
 static int usb_read_capacity(ccb *srb, struct us_data *ss)
 {
        int retry;
@@ -1108,6 +1121,7 @@ retry_it:
                blks -= smallblks;
                buf_addr += srb->datalen;
        } while (blks != 0);
+       usb_set_unit_not_ready((struct us_data *)dev->privptr);

        USB_STOR_PRINTF("usb_read: end startblk %lx, blccnt %x buffer
%lx\n",
                        start, smallblks, buf_addr);
@@ -1188,6 +1202,7 @@ retry_it:
                blks -= smallblks;
                buf_addr += srb->datalen;
        } while (blks != 0);
+       usb_set_unit_not_ready((struct us_data *)dev->privptr);

        USB_STOR_PRINTF("usb_write: end startblk %lx, blccnt %x buffer
%lx\n",
                        start, smallblks, buf_addr);
@@ -1398,6 +1413,7 @@ int usb_stor_get_info(struct usb_device
                cap[0] = 2880;
                cap[1] = 0x200;
        }
+       usb_set_unit_not_ready((struct us_data *)dev->privptr);
        USB_STOR_PRINTF("Read Capacity returns: 0x%lx, 0x%lx\n", cap[0],
                        cap[1]);
 #if 0


I'd appreciate any feedback.
